JK Medical Council signs MoU with Asia Pacific Division and UNESCO Chair

Srinagar, Apr 16 (UNI) The Jammu and Kashmir Medical Council (JKMC) on Wednesday sign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with the Asia Pacific Division and the Department of Education, International Chair in Bioethics (UNESCO Chair).

The MoU aims to foster collaboration in bioethics and medical ethics training across medical institutions in the region.

The MoU establishes a framework for joint initiatives, including curriculum development, research, faculty development, and the integration of ethical training into undergraduate and postgraduate medical programs.

A statement by JKMC said the MoU also outlines the use of innovative teaching and assessment methods, encouraging academic exchange, and the organization of joint conferences, seminars, and workshops.

Further, JK Medical Council in collaboration with the global network for medical, health professions and bioethics education, Melbourne, Australia conducted one-day J&K Medical Council – Medical Faculty Training program in Ethics and Medical Education at Government Medical College, Srinagar today.

The workshop was inaugurated by JKMC President Prof. S. Muhammad Salim Khan, who provided an overview of the objectives of the training. Prof. Sandeep Dogra, Registrar JKMC, concluded the session with a vote of thanks.

The event featured a panel of eminent bioethics educators and medical professionals from across India and abroad.

The workshop featured four focused sessions covering a wide range of topics, including the 3T Paradigm in Bioethics Education – mastering the approach to teach, train, and transfer bioethics in health professions; augmenting learning with active learning strategies to enhance engagement and understanding; multimodal assessment strategies for bioethics in health professions education; and the ethical frontiers of artificial intelligence in clinical training and research.
